Performance Indicators and Ranges

Performance indicators are graphical representations of measure and scorecard performance levels. A set of ranges is associated with each measure and evaluates results and scores to represent performance levels. For example, to indicate high performance if a measure result is between 70 and 100, enter 70, then the less than symbol, then after x the less than symbol, and then 100 as the range for the indicator representing high performance.

Tip:

If you use the same range to evaluate other measures or scorecards, create a named range. Named ranges enable you to define a range of values once, that you can later select when you define other measures or scorecards.

Performance Scorecard provides four performance indicators to represent levels of performance. Green represents high performance, yellow represents acceptable performance, red represents poor performance, and white indicates no performance level can be defined. You can modify these indicators, or create your own indicators, as required
